Women follow men and, like the European, during the First World War, they manufacture weapons, ammunition, bombers… while their husbands, sons or brothers fight away from home. These industrial efforts on the part of the United States marked a profound change in the North American social milieu, since the black minorities, concentrated mainly in the south, joined the northeastern weapons factories and integrated themselves with the rest of population. Not only is this delay caught up, but the Americans go so far as to set records for the production and sale of armaments of all kinds. While the United States lags behind in the military industry at the beginning of the Second World War with regard to Germany and Japan, it is quickly caught up in less than five years. Here are some data to illustrate this information: The power of what Eisenhower called the “military-industrial complex” was – and remains today – one of the main concerns of American leaders. Indeed, the industrial capabilities of the United States have never ceased to have a phenomenal lead over its opponents as well as its own allies.
